Ins and Outs of a Plasma TV Wall Mount

If you dropped every last penny of your income tax return into that new huge plasma television set, and can’t possibly squeeze out another couple hundred dollars for a new entertainment center to display it on, even if you just don’t have the space, or maybe you prefer the look and feel that a wall mounted TV gives off, then a plasma television wall mount is definitely for you.

A plasma television wall mount is a relatively inexpensive way to mount your television set to the wall without having to deal with all of that extra furniture and equipment. A wall mount bracket has a slim line design for an attractive and unobtrusive appearance. Flat wall mounts offer solutions for your "close to the wall" plasma mounting installations. There are also many different options that will allow you to adjust the screen to different angles so that you can watch TV from wherever you are in the room!

Option And Features Of A Plasma Television Wall Mount

A plasma television wall mount comes in different sizes in order to equip the weight of your plasma TV. Be sure to familiarize yourself with not only the size of your new purchase in inches, but also in weight. Plasma television wall mounts normally holds screen about 1.3" away from the wall this varies from one product to another, but generally, you want it to be as close to the wall as possible. There are also options that allow the Screen can be mounted horizontally or vertically and also for screen orientation can be changed from horizontal to vertical once screen is mounted.

One of the best things about having a plasma television wall mount is the theft security it provides. There are usually theft resistant security screws that secure plasma to mount to ensure its safety in your home. It’s easy for a theft to grab your television off of a credenza or shelf, but with resistant security screws, it takes too much time to try and steal your plasma TV. Another great option that a plasma television wall mount has is fasteners for wood stud and concrete installation. If you don’t have very much wall space in your home, or maybe you living room was built with the fire place as the focal point, these fasteners make it easy! This way you can mount your television anywhere, even on the fire place.

Plasma TV Mounts for Urban Cool Clutter Free Viewing

You've gone wide...thin...digital, so what's the point of hanging wires and speakers in an unsightly trip-over-zone when you can add the ultimate decorator's statement with an atmospheric plasma or LCD TV wall mount!

Top Reason For Choosing Plasma TV Wall Mounts. Clean uncluttered space in your lounge. Your flat screen TV mount fits close to the wall, freeing up entertainment center counter top surface for other gear, or art pieces to be enjoyed at "ground level". You create the ultimate viewing angle, just like going to the large-screen cinema.

2nd Reason For Your Flat Panel TV Wall Mount. LCD TV mounts exploit the thin profile...some models only 5 in. thick...to take-up 'dead space' on the wall, and to protect your digital TV investment from accidental damage if it stood on a cabinet where kids and animals' rough house play could create a tip-over.

Picking The Right Size TV Wall Mounts. Matching shapes, sizes and weights is key to selecting the optimum flat panel TV wall mount system. TV mount brackets tie-in to the structural timbers...2 x 4s...within your walls, typically spaced on 16 in. centers. Your plasma TV wall mount bracket relies on deeply imbedded wood screw anchors, in order to create a positive, and safe, connection. How much weight can a plasma TV wall mount bracket hold? Comfortably 200 to 300 pounds, which is a huge "safety margin" for even some 50 inch plasma TV models which weight less than 100 pounds.

TV mount brackets combine with a platform or base which your LCD TV sits on. Results? Safe, secure, modular, clean aesthetics, with radius adjustments as well!

Key Option - The Articulating TV Mount. Get the ultimate in positioning flexibility by selecting the right-sized articulating TV mount...extendable adjustable arms can radius side-to-side to increase the direct-viewing comfort of your wall mount TV. This design feature takes a little more backroom engineering, and will cost a few dollars extra...but the viewing comfort advantages out-weight any incidental costs.

TV Ceiling Mounts. As an alternative to the wall TV mount, families and businesses look "up" to the ceiling in search of yet another clean, airy location for a flat panel TV. The ceiling mount TV stand relies on hard-and-true connection to structural lumber in the ceiling plane. Anchor bolts, screw in with safety features pin the TV mount bracket hardware to the ceiling timbers. Telescoping arms, along with a support base, complete the engineering on a metal TV ceiling mount system. Just as strong...just as safe as a wall TV mount system, the TV ceiling mount frees up the most space of any mounting system. Cautions? Professional installation is a must!

The Interior Design Future Of Home Entertainment. Plasma TV mount systems create the designer 'gateway' to a cool, chic, urban and uncluttered decorating statement. The latest generation of composite and metal engineered wall TV mount systems as well as the innovative TV ceiling mount designs mean that families and businesses can free up counter top space, floor space, utilize "dead" wall space, yet maintain the same high standards of safety and equipment protection.

What to Look For in Plasma TV Mounts

One of the great advantages of the modern TV screen is that many of the newer technologies employ display methods that allow the TV screen to be very thin by past TV standards. This makes having a large screen TV much more practical, especially in rooms where space is at a premium. Older large screen televisions that used CRT monitors were very large, bulky pieces of equipment that only the most spacious rooms could accommodate. But that has all changed now with LCD and plasma TVs.

So if you have decided on mounting your plasma TV to a wall in your home, you need to keep a few things in mind. First and foremost is the weight of your particular TV model. You can usually find that weight specification in the user manual or even on the box that it comes in. As you start to shop for a wall bracket system, make sure that any mount that you consider is able to comfortably handle the weight of your television. If for any reason, the wall mount fails you can wind up with a very expensive piece of equipment on the floor pretty much destroyed. So with wall mounts you will need to have strong, sturdy equipment that can easily handle the weight of your TV. As always, price will affect how heavy-duty the brackets will be, so don't spend a lot of money on the TV and then try to scrimp too much on buying a plasma TV mall mount.

If you can, it's good to get a wall mount that is specifically made for your TV model, but there are also good universal mounts available. It used to be that the only wall mounts you could get for most televisions were a set of metal brackets that mounted to the wall and the TV hung on those brackets. While very sturdy, it did not allow any movement or repositioning of the TV, so today, you can find flexible wall mount units that actually let you extend the TV from the wall and turn it to adjust the viewing angle too. Just bear in mind, that with every flexible joint in the mounting system, there is more chance that something can go wrong. So buy extra heavy-duty in this particular area.

Just getting the plasma TV wall mounts is only the first step though. Now you have to install them and we suggest that you have someone who is very familiar with this kind of task to do this job for you. You can't simply drill holes at any spot in your wall and mount the hardware. You have to do it correctly or the weight of the TV will simply pull the wallboard down along with the brackets. So it's a good idea to factor in the cost of having a well-qualified person install the mounting hardware for you, in your total wall mount budget.
Once installed, a wall mounted plasma TV can be a joy to behold and watch, and if done correctly, it will last for many years.
